Text from NEWS.txt:
bq. Support for alternative metrics exporters has been added. To use them, the 
appropriate libraries need to be placed in the lib directory. Cassandra will 
load the class given in the system property cassandra.metricsExporter and 
instantiate it by calling the constructor taking an instance of 
com.codahale.metrics.MetricRegistry. If the provided class implements 
java.io.Closeable, its close() method will be called on shutdown.

> https://github.com/snazy/prometheus-metrics-exporter allows to export 
> codahale metrics for prometheus.io. In order to integrate this, a minor 
> change to C* is necessary to load the library.
> This eliminates the need to use the additional graphite-exporter tool and 
> therefore also allows prometheus to track the up/down status of C*.
